Transaction 8ebcebe8ec23c413d1c59abb2ec21f95be801d7387016066c2c20cde602b5329
1 Input
1 Output
-
8ebcebe8ec23c413d1c59abb2ec21f95be801d7387016066c2c20cde602b5329:0
- value
- 1906939
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d54436e1e74dfcc5d93bc1a955bb76b2ca2e435
- address
- bc1q342yxms7wn0uchvnhsdf2kahdvk29ep402z6ry